Igard -> RE: [REL 0.9.2] Star Trek - The Picard Era (8/25/2012 8:47:41 PM)

That's correct Tanaka, the file path should read '\Matrix Games\Distant Worlds\Customization\Star Trek Picard Era'.

However, if you put it in, 'C:\Matrix Games\Distant Worlds\Customization\Star Trek Picard Era v0.9.2\Star Trek Picard Era', the mod will not work at all since the file structure is all wrong. This doesn't explain how Hector was getting Star Trek music and graphics.

Igard -> RE: [REL 0.9.2] Star Trek - The Picard Era (8/27/2012 11:32:30 PM)

quote:

ORIGINAL: Tanaka

quote:

ORIGINAL: Igard

I'll have to test it sometime, I'm not sure. I know it was working for me last time I played, but I always decline the auto-retrofit.


Well one finally popped up so looks like its working...

I did find one bug when attacked by a giant kaltor the text says KEY NOT FOUND?


OK, I've looked at the latest patch's gametext file and there were no changes, but it seems that installing the new patch after you have installed the Picard Total Conversion mod will result in the gametext.txt file being overwritten. This is because there were changes to the file since the last official patch many moons ago.

So to fix this, you can simply download the attached file and place it in your Distant Worlds folder. Backup the existing file if you want to use it again. Select 'yes' to overwrite the existing file.

Or, if you already have the Total Conversion mod downloaded, you can use the gametext.txt file from that. There are no differences.

Igard -> RE: [REL 0.9.2] Star Trek - The Picard Era (9/2/2012 5:06:47 PM)

Thanks for the kind words! [:)]

Don't get me started on the Borg! LOL! I tried again recently to creat some massive Cubes in the game, but still it didn't work. Just time spent when I could be working on the Kirk era!

Sorry, but I can't play with tiny oxo cube borg ships.

IMO, Elliot should either reconsider the ship scaling technique he uses (calculating the display size based on the transparent to opaque pixel ratio), or he should implement a display factor modification for the races text files. That would give us the ability to create a race with ships that look massive, or ships that look small. Even if the design sizes are still the same.
